The 2005 model has a retractable hardtop which was first incorporated in the SL class in 2001. The SL roadster is available worldwide with different variants. It is available in Europe as SL350 with a 3.7 litre V6 engine which delivers a 245 BHP at 5000 rpm. It is available as SL500 roaster with a seven speed automatic gear transmission system with touch shift control. It has a 5.0 litre V8 engine rated at 306 BHP at 5600 rpm. It also has an aluminium retractable hardtop.
The SL55AMG model is another variant of 2005 SL class. It has a 5.5 litre supercharged V8 engine which is pulled by 407 horses at 4700 rpm. The car has manual shift buttons, sensotronic brakes with 8 piston callipers and AMG active body control suspension. The SL600 roadster model is a 5.5 litre twin turbocharged V12 engine producing 493 HP at 5000 rpm. It features active body control suspension, sensotronic brake control system with enlarged front and rear disks, heated and ventilated multi contour seats. Another variant of the car is the SL65 AMG. It is one of the fastest cars in the SL series and can do a 0 to 100 kph in just 4.2 seconds.
